As an animal product, dairy milk contains cholesterol. The amount varies by type, as the level of fat in the milk is the primary determinant of its cholesterol content. For instance, whole milk has the most cholesterol, while lower-fat versions like 2% or skim milk have progressively less as fat is removed.
Cholesterol Levels in Dairy Milk
The amount of cholesterol in cow’s milk is directly linked to its fat content. An 8-ounce (one cup) serving of whole milk, which contains about 3.25% fat, has approximately 24 to 33 milligrams of cholesterol. Reduced-fat 2% milk contains around 21 milligrams of cholesterol per cup.
This trend continues with lower-fat options. Low-fat 1% milk has even less, with about 10 to 13 milligrams in the same serving size. The variety with the lowest amount is skim milk, also known as non-fat milk, which contains only about 4 to 5 milligrams of cholesterol since nearly all the fat has been removed.
A Look at Non-Dairy Alternatives
In contrast to dairy, plant-based milk alternatives are naturally free of cholesterol. Because cholesterol is only produced in the bodies of animals, popular non-dairy options like almond, soy, oat, and rice milks are all cholesterol-free.
While these alternatives are cholesterol-free, their overall nutritional profiles can differ from each other and from cow’s milk. The protein, fat, and micronutrient content, for example, can vary significantly. Many of these products are fortified with nutrients like calcium and vitamin D, so consumers should review nutrition labels to understand the specific profile of the product they choose.
Milk’s Effect on Body Cholesterol
To understand milk’s impact on the body, it is important to distinguish between dietary and blood cholesterol. Dietary cholesterol is the amount present in foods like milk. Blood cholesterol circulates in our bloodstream and includes low-density lipoprotein (LDL) and high-density lipoprotein (HDL), with high levels of LDL being a risk factor for heart disease.
For many years, it was thought that consuming dietary cholesterol directly led to higher blood cholesterol. Current scientific understanding indicates that for most people, dietary cholesterol has a relatively small impact on blood cholesterol. The nutrient with a much more significant effect on raising harmful LDL cholesterol is saturated fat, making milk’s influence on heart health more closely tied to its saturated fat content.
Whole milk contains about 4.5 grams of saturated fat per cup, while 2% milk has around 3 grams. This saturated fat can prompt the liver to produce more LDL cholesterol. In contrast, skim milk is virtually fat-free. Therefore, the type of milk chosen can influence its effect on blood cholesterol levels, primarily due to the differences in saturated fat among the varieties.
Integrating Milk into a Balanced Diet
While milk contains cholesterol and saturated fat, it is also a rich source of nutrients. Dairy milk is a primary supplier of calcium, vitamin D, and high-quality protein, which are beneficial for bone health and overall growth.
Choosing lower-fat versions of milk, such as 1% or skim milk, is a practical way to get these nutritional advantages while minimizing the intake of saturated fat and cholesterol. These options provide comparable amounts of protein, calcium, and vitamin D to whole milk but with significantly less fat.
The decision of how to include milk in one’s diet depends on the context of their entire eating pattern. Rather than focusing on a single food, it is more effective to consider the total daily intake of saturated fat from all sources. By opting for lower-fat milk and being mindful of other dietary choices, milk can be part of a balanced diet.
